Abstract :
In this work, we propose a priority buffer management scheme for MPEG-2 video traffic called MPFD. The MPFD algorithm is based on constructing a virtual buffer that represents the future buffer occupancy using information about video frames within a future lookahead period. The virtual buffer is then used to determine whether incoming low priority frames need to be dropped in order to protect future high priority frames. MPFD is compared to existing buffer management schemes that has been used for video traffic. MPFD shows a significant frame loss reduction as compared to other buffer management schemes.
